The discounted air being offered helps make this ship a value that we would consider. The only experience we've had buying air along with a cruise was with the ChoiceAir program that Azamara offers. That has worked great for us, as we have been able to choose our own flights and airline. Since Viking is offering a set price for air, I can't imagine there is any choice in flights.

 

Does anyone have experience with booking flights through Viking? I'm curious if this has worked well or not for others.

Have not booked an ocean cruise yet but on recent Christmas Market river cruise booking for December got a $399/pp airfare from ATL. Along with that really low airfare came the caveat that the air was "Not combinable with custom air, stopovers, deviations or Frequent Flyer Programs" in the fine print. Also was advised we will not know airline/routing until 90 days before departure. Normally we are picky about our air arrangements but for this fare decided to use the savings for the two day Cologne extension. My guess is that for the airfares that are greatly reduced, there will be tighter restrictions than the normal airfares usually offered.

I was told you could go custom for an additional 50 dollars a ticket but that does not guarantee you can pick a flight. For an additional 100 dollars per ticket you can fly into a different city. We would like to fly into Oslo a couple of days prior to reverse itinerary.

So total cost would be extra 150 per ticket. My concern is could we might only be allowed to pick multistep flights.

 

A Big downer since NON stops are available.

We flew with KLM Toronto to Amsterdam in March. I was persuaded to pay the extra $50 each for choice of flights. Even though we had been assigned seats, we were shocked when we arrived for the return flight to discover that we were on standby and got the usual story of overbooking. We did get on the flight but had a couple of hours of stress which we did not need. We are doing a 2015 Star and the airfare is a fantastic price.
